I often wear the Sport Sporran, which is the waistpack that SportKilt sell for only $12. I tend to wear it like a waistpack on the hip, but there's nothing stopping you from wearing it at the front (although to me that's one of the things about sporrans that I dislike). One of the dividers disintegrated, so it used to have three compartments and now only has two, but for that price I shouldn't really grumble.
I do have a couple of regular sporrans, but only tend to wear them to go to the festivals.
I also have a SportKilt with slit pockets ($20 extra) and Freedom Kilts also offer those, although there kilts are a bit more money. Both of those firms do both tartan and non-tartan kilts. Those kind of pockets don't really show (until you put your hands in them!), although they do move around inside the kilt. I try to limit what I put in them, even down to having a special bunch of keys with fewer keys on it.
